DevSnips CLI

DevSnips now includes an official CLI for installing components, sections, and templates directly into your project.

Install with npx

npx devsnips add <path>

Examples

npx devsnips add Tailwind/Sections/AI-Product/agent-workflow/vercel
npx devsnips add React/Components/Buttons/solid-button
npx devsnips add Vanilla/Components/Buttons/split-button

The CLI fetches the requested source directly from DevSnips and installs it into:

./devsnips/<technology>/<category>/<family>/<variant>/

For example:

npx devsnips add Tailwind/Sections/AI-Product/agent-workflow/vercel

becomes:

./devsnips/tailwind/sections/ai-product/agent-workflow/vercel/

CLI commands

npx devsnips --help
npx devsnips --version

Node.js 18 or newer is required.

Read the full CLI documentation.


Quick Start

Option 1: Use the CLI

Install what you need directly into your project:

npx devsnips add <path>

Option 2: Clone the repository

git clone https://github.com/sarthakbystander/DevSnips.git
cd DevSnips

To browse the library locally:

python3 -m http.server 8080

Then open:

http://localhost:8080/
